Considering my experience with FPS creator, I feel a need to ask:
How can I switch BGM through the entering of a sound zone?
and How can I loop the played sounds, if possible?

My situation (More details here.)

I have placed a Sound Zone directly on my player for BGM playback upon game start, no looping, might i add... Just for testing purposes, I ran to another built room with a sound zone just in the doorway, and the BGM plays one on top of the other, resulting in a horrible disfigurement of noise. My goal is to run into this sound zone, and find a way to deactivate the previous one, to allow clear playback of the current one. Different Music, for different areas of the same level, in a nutshell. Information on looping would be nice too.

I'm looking for examples, or a step-by-step kind of thing.
